# Build Provenance: Incremental Rebuilds on Mosswire

Quick primer: Mosswire only rebuilds pages whose content hash changed, so "why didn't my page update?" usually means the source hash matched. Every incremental run writes a provenance record — which inputs, which template version, which cache entries it reused. If output looks stale, don't nuke the cache first; check the provenance log. Each record is keyed by the token that appears below.

build token for fafof-tageg: htk21_f30a3062ec5a0972b3bbf

## 3.8.0 — Changed defaults in Mapforge tile cache

Heads up, on-call folks: the Mapforge cache layer now evicts by LRU instead of TTL-only, and the default memory ceiling doubled. Cold-start warmup is also on by default, so expect a brief CPU spike after restarts — that's normal, don't page anyone. Stale-while-revalidate is enabled for zoom levels 0–8. After upgrading, nodes pick up the new defaults shown here:

config for kajof-fahif:
[druael]
port = 9000
region = east-4
host = druael.paliqlabs.internal
timeout_ms = 2000
retries = 2

# Heads up, reviewer: this env file drives GateTally, our turnstile counter for the Ferncliff Arena rollout. Most values are boring — poll interval, gate count, venue slug. Don't touch the aggregation window unless ops signs off. One thing to check carefully: the telemetry uplink won't authenticate without its token, which is set on the very next line.

sealed setting: LEDGER_TOKEN20=6148d35bbb480b0ab79e

### Step 6: Enable monthly partitioning

Before proceeding, confirm the Larkspun events table has been backfilled through the prior month boundary; partition attachment will fail otherwise. The migration creates one partition per month with a rolling twelve-month retention window, and the maintenance job handles future partition creation automatically. Verify the job is scheduled before cut-over. Apply the following partition-manager configuration.

settings of kaguf-tajof:
JULVAN_PIN=7633
JULVAN_TENANT=holiel
JULVAN_METRICS_HOST=metrics.julvan.plorvacorp.internal
JULVAN_SEAL=seal_7bfedb9e
JULVAN_STANDBY_TEAM=sorox